
Meet Harris located in Pensacola fl His government name is Harris, but his foster family calls him Rambo. At about 9 weeks old and 7 pounds, this Staffordshire Terrier/possible Boxer mix is a whole lot of adorable packed into one growing puppy. Harris is dog-friendly, cat-friendly, and kid-friendly. He loves wrestling with his foster siblings, squeaky toys, hard chews, car rides, and generally being wherever the fun is happening. He's already crate/playpen trained and doing great with potty training. He rings his bell to go outside about 80% of the time, which is pretty impressive for a tiny guy. The occasional accident is usually because the humans weren't paying attention. He's learning his leash manners and working on the important puppy lessons, like sharing toys and understanding that every food bowl in the house is NOT automatically his. Harris is playful but settles down nicely, can handle about 3-4 hours alone, and has no separation anxiety. He doesn't require another dog, but he'd certainly enjoy having a canine buddy to wrestle with. And then there are those adorable bowed back legs that give him a little cowboy walk. We're pretty sure he thinks he owns the whole ranch. Harris needs a fenced yard and a family willing to put in the time, patience, and training that comes with raising a puppy. In return, you get one ridiculously cute, goofy, loving little companion. Think Harris might be your guy? Apply to adopt this tiny cowboy!
